8*434283fdSDevin Teske############################################################ DESCRIPTION
9*434283fdSDevin Teske#
10*434283fdSDevin Teske# Print threads that were asleep for a long time, as they wake, naming
11*434283fdSDevin Teske# the sleeper, how long it slept, and (in the standard event tag) the
12*434283fdSDevin Teske# process that woke it. Sleeps shorter than a threshold are suppressed
13*434283fdSDevin Teske# (default 1000 ms; tunable via DWATCH_HANG_MS in the environment, 0 to
14*434283fdSDevin Teske# show everything). Answers "what was my process stuck on?" -- the
15*434283fdSDevin Teske# blocking that the slow profile cannot see, because a syscall that
16*434283fdSDevin Teske# never returns never reports its latency. NB: the report fires at
17*434283fdSDevin Teske# wakeup with the full duration; a thread still asleep has not yet
18*434283fdSDevin Teske# been reported.
19*434283fdSDevin Teske# The hang-top profile maintains a running catalog, updated every
20*434283fdSDevin Teske# 3 seconds, of long sleeps by process. Combine with `-O cmd' to
21*434283fdSDevin Teske# capture state as each event occurs.
